1
使倾向于, 使易受
to make someone more susceptible or inclined to a particular condition or behavior
- Genetic factors predispose some individuals to develop certain medical conditions.
遗传因素使某些个体易患某些医疗状况。
- His upbringing predisposed him to be cautious in unfamiliar situations.
他的成长经历使他倾向于在不熟悉的情况下保持谨慎。
